I'm new to this too and only have been using roon but I got it to work on my rendu using the newer  protocol implemented recently MPD/DNLA not the older Bubble/UPNP.

If you implement this way make first sure audio app switcher is set to MPD/DNLA and not Roon Ready.Then reboot Linn Kazzo app and see if log in shows up.

I wouldn't blame Sonicorbiter or yourself for the Qobuz issue. The Qobuz desktop app's UPnP feature is still in beta and known not to work with MPD at this time. You do seem to have an overall MPD installation problem though, so it's a good thing you have Roon working OK. Roon may support Qobuz soon too. (For the record, LMS/Squeezebox Server + Squeezelite also work well with Qobuz up to 24/192 and Tidal 16/44.1. But that's a whole 'nother rabbit hole.)
